Reyaad Pieterse will look for a new club ahead of the new season after struggling for game time at Mamelodi Sundowns, the player's agent has revealed.
The former Bidvest Wits, Kaizer Chiefs and SuperSport United goalkeeper joined Downs in 2018 and has faced stiff competition for a place in the side.
Ahead of the 28-year-old this season are Denis Onyango, Kennedy Mweene as well as academy graduate Abram Ngcobo, while Jody February has also already been signed for the 20/21 Premier Soccer League campaign.
Speaking to Soccer Laduma, Gary Cassisa explained that Pieterse needs to be playing regularly at this stage of his career.
He said: "Obviously he has lacked on the game-time and it is not that he has any hard feelings towards Sundowns.
"It is just a career decision that he wants to look for a move where he can go and get game-time, whether it is out on loan, or whether it is an outright transfer.
"He just wants to move to a club to find game-time."
